Hotel & Villas Soroa

Artemisa & Mayabeque Provinces


You can’t knock the setting of this place, nestled in a narrow valley amid stately trees and verdant hills, though you might wonder about the juxtaposition of these scattered block-like cabins against such a breathtaking natural backdrop. Isolated and tranquil, there are 80 renovation-craving rooms in a spacious complex just shouting-distance from the forest.

The cabins mingle with a huge pool (noisy in summer), a small shop and an ordinary restaurant. Elsewhere on the campus there's a disco and an office where you can arrange and pay for numerous activities, including hiking and birdwatching.
